Abstract

The utility model discloses a kind of novel LED light mould groups, including heat sink and molding lens, the upper end of the heat sink is equipped with aluminum substrate, and the surface of aluminum substrate is equipped with LED element, the molding lens are mounted on the upper end of aluminum substrate, the surface of the aluminum substrate and molding lens offers the second mounting hole, and the inside of first mounting hole and the second mounting hole is inlaid with fastening nail.Aluminum substrate and LED element and molding lens are the integral structure of flip-chip packaged in the novel LED light mould group, so that the LED light mould group is one-pass molding, it does not need that photoscope will be added again above aluminum substrate and LED element, reduce the reflection of light, improve light transmittance, and blow-by causes lamp bead short-circuit situation occur after one-pass molding has also prevented a period of time, the case where mouldy and nigrescence, only aluminum substrate need to be mounted on heat sink with fastening nail in the process simultaneously, need to only twist once and installation operation can be completed.

Background technique
LED module is exactly that light emitting diode is encapsulated again together as centainly regularly arranged, in addition at some waterproofs The product of reason composition is exactly LED module, is mainly used for providing the lamps and lanterns of illumination functions for road, refers to road surface in traffic lighting and shines Lamps and lanterns in bright range can play the role of illumination for pedestrian and driving vehicle, can not only be energy saving, be more advantageous to ring It protects, is a good road lighting apparatus, therefore LED light source mould group is at the most important of enterprise rollout self-image One of selection.But LED light mould group waterproof mounting plate used at present degradation failure after expanding with heat and contract with cold after a period of time, make Easily water inlet and the interference by external environment in LED light mould group is obtained, it is easier that there is the situation of short circuit in LED light poor contact, it is unfavorable In being used for a long time.
Utility model content
The purpose of this utility model is to provide a kind of novel LED light mould groups, to solve to propose in above-mentioned background technique LED light mould group waterproof mounting plate used at present degradation failure after expanding with heat and contract with cold after a period of time so that LED light mould group In easily water inlet and the interference by external environment be unfavorable for being used for a long time it is easier that the situation of short circuit occurs in LED light poor contact Problem.
To achieve the above object, the utility model provides the following technical solutions:A kind of novel LED light mould group, including dissipate Hot plate and molding lens, the upper end of the heat sink is equipped with aluminum substrate, and the surface of aluminum substrate is equipped with LED element, described Molding lens are mounted on the upper end of aluminum substrate, and the surface of the heat sink offers the first mounting hole, the aluminum substrate and molding The surface of lens offers the second mounting hole, and the inside of first mounting hole and the second mounting hole is inlaid with fastening nail.
It preferably, is fastening nail connection between the heat sink and aluminum substrate, and the end on the top of heat sink and aluminum substrate End fits closely.
Preferably, it between the aluminum substrate and LED element, is fixedly connected between aluminum substrate and molding lens, and aluminium base Plate and LED element and molding lens are the integral structure of molding.
Preferably, the LED element can be LED die and LED lamp bead.
Preferably, the shape and size of first mounting hole and the second mounting hole are coincide, and the first mounting hole and the Two mounting holes are in one-to-one correspondence arrangement.
Compared with prior art, the utility model has the beneficial effects that:Aluminum substrate and LED in the novel LED light mould group Element and molding lens are that the integral structure of flip-chip packaged does not need so that the LED light mould group is one-pass molding by aluminium base Add photoscope above plate and LED element again, reduces the reflection of light, improve light transmittance, and one-pass molding has also prevented one Blow-by causes lamp bead the case where situation of short circuit, mouldy and nigrescence occur after the section time, so that product is more suitable for technique Casting, while only aluminum substrate need to be mounted on heat sink with fastening nail in the process, need to only twist once can be completed this Installation operation, eliminates the individual difference as caused by secondary fixation and junction occurs and be easily not connected firmly, vulnerable to outer Boundary's environment influences the work quality of the LED light, and in order to user's use, not only light transmission filter is high for the novel LED light mould, Also have the function of energy-saving and emission-reduction, be conducive to environmental protection, it is high to be applicable in scope.

Fig. 1-3 is please referred to, the utility model provides a kind of technical solution:A kind of novel LED light mould group, including heat sink 1, aluminum substrate 2, LED element 3, molding lens 4, the first mounting hole 5, the second mounting hole 6 and fastening nail 7, the upper end peace of heat sink 1 Surface equipped with aluminum substrate 2, and aluminum substrate 2 is equipped with LED element 3, between aluminum substrate 2 and LED element 3, aluminum substrate 2 and molding It is fixedly connected between lens 4, and aluminum substrate 2 and LED element 3 and molding lens 4 are molding integral structure, so that should LED light mould group one-pass molding does not need to add molding lens 4 on aluminum substrate 2 again, the reflection and transmission filter of the light of reduction, heat sink 1 It is fastening nail connection between aluminum substrate 2, and the top of heat sink 1 and the end of aluminum substrate 2 fit closely, and are convenient for user couple Installation and removal between heat sink 1 and aluminum substrate 2, and only be conducive to reduce labourer with primary fastening nail connection Labor intensity, LED element can be LED die and LED lamp bead, can carry out upside-down mounting molding or molding to LED element 3 respectively, can Suitable for two kinds of different schemes, molding lens 4 are mounted on the upper end of aluminum substrate 2, and the surface of heat sink 1 offers the first mounting hole 5, the surface of aluminum substrate 2 and molding lens 4 offers the second mounting hole 6, the shape of the first mounting hole 5 and the second mounting hole 6 It coincide with size, and the first mounting hole 5 and the second mounting hole 6 are convenient for user to heat sink 1 and aluminium in arrangement is corresponded Installation and removal between substrate 2, in order to user's use, the inside of the first mounting hole 5 and the second mounting hole 6 is inlaid with tightly Admittedly following closely 7.
Working principle:For this kind of novel LED light mould group, first by aluminum substrate 2 and LED element 3 and molding lens 4 It is integrally formed by way of flip-chip packaged, avoids classical resolution formula structure, so that the translucency of light source is more preferably, and can Moisture is avoided to enter inside it, the case where mildew and blackening occurs in the LED element 3 for causing it internal, then places aluminum substrate 2 In the upper end of heat sink 1, the first mounting hole 5 and the second mounting hole 6 that heat sink 1 and 2 surface of aluminum substrate open up at this time are in The state of coincidence, secondly by 7 the first mounting hole 5 of insertion of fastening nail and the second mounting hole 6, the first mounting hole 5 and second is installed The setting of 6 multiple groups of hole can be stronger by what is connected between heat sink 1 and aluminum substrate 2, can complete the peace of the LED light mould group Dress, the mounting means are only primary fastening nail connection, eliminate the individual difference as caused by secondary fixation, also can avoid Gap error between LED element 3 and molding lens 4, so that the light curve issued is consistent, last LED element can be brilliant for LED Member and LED lamp bead can carry out upside-down mounting molding or molding to LED element 3 respectively, be applicable to two kinds of different schemes, like this complete At the use process of entire novel LED light mould group.
